Types of Disabilities in Woodstock

Cognitive difficulty is the most prevalent disability type in Woodstock, affecting 1,545 residents (4.6% of the population). People may report more than one disability type.

Disability Type Details - Woodstock, GA (ACS 2023)
Disability TypePopulation% of Total Pop.
Hearing difficulty 826 2.3%
Vision difficulty 295 0.8%
Cognitive difficulty 1,545 4.6%
Ambulatory difficulty 1,113 3.3%
Self-care difficulty 193 0.6%
Independent living difficulty 807 2.9%

Disability by Age Group

In Woodstock, 49.7% of residents age 75 and over report a disability, compared to 9.8% among those under 5.

Disability Rate by Age Group - Woodstock, GA (ACS 2023)
Age GroupWith DisabilityDisability Rate
Under 55979.8%
5 to 173003.4%
18 to 641,2788.9%
65 to 7428110.4%
75 and over79049.7%

How to Apply for SSDI in Woodstock

If you live in Woodstock and believe you qualify for Social Security Disability benefits:

Online

Apply at ssa.gov/applyfordisability - available 24/7.

By Phone

Call the SSA at 1-800-772-1213 (TTY: 1-800-325-0778), Monday-Friday, 8 AM-7 PM.

In Person

Visit your local Social Security office. Find the nearest at secure.ssa.gov/ICON.
